What is Ventec VT-4A2H PCB Materials?

Ventec offers a range of Ceramic Filled thermally conductive Laminates and Prepregs specifically designed for multilayer PCB applications that necessitate efficient thermal dissipation. These laminates and prepregs are engineered to facilitate easy manufacturing during ply-up processes. The prepreg is formulated to deliver superior thermal conductivity and flowability, making it well-suited for high power and heavy copper designs.

VT-4A2H is a member of Series Ventec,It is a high-performance thermally conductive laminate and prepreg designed for demanding multilayer PCB applications. It is engineered to provide excellent thermal dissipation properties and is well-suited for high-power and heavy copper designs. The VT-4A2H offers ease of manufacture during ply-up and is an ideal choice for applications requiring efficient thermal management.

Performance Characteristics of Ventec VT-4A2H

The Ventec VT-4A2H exhibits notable performance characteristics that make it a suitable choice for PCB design and manufacturing. With a thermal conductivity of 2.2W/mK, it surpasses FR4 by a factor of 8, ensuring efficient heat dissipation. Additionally, it demonstrates a high glass transition temperature (Tg) of 130°C and a decomposition temperature (Td) of 380°C, indicating excellent thermal stability and resistance to high temperatures.

Another key advantage of the Ventec VT-4A2H is its exceptional thermal and insulation performance. This attribute ensures that the PCB operates within optimal temperature ranges while maintaining reliable electrical isolation. Moreover, the material is compatible with lead-free assembly processes, making it suitable for environmentally conscious manufacturing practices. It complies with the Restriction of Hazardous Substances (ROHS) and Waste Electrical and Electronic Equipment (WEEE) regulations, further emphasizing its adherence to industry standards.

Application of VT-4A2H PCB Substrates Materials

The VT-4A2H PCB substrate materials find wide application in various industries and design scenarios due to their excellent properties. Here are some specific applications where VT-4A2H is commonly used:

1. Power Conversion: VT-4A2H is well-suited for power conversion applications, where efficient heat dissipation and thermal management are crucial. Its high thermal conductivity helps to maintain the temperature within acceptable limits, ensuring reliable performance.

2. PDP, LED, Regulator for TV, Monitor Drives: The VT-4A2H material is commonly employed in the manufacturing of PCBs for plasma display panels (PDP), LED lighting systems, and regulators for TV and monitor drives. Its thermal and insulation properties make it ideal for these applications, where heat generation and dissipation play a significant role.

3. Rectifier, Power Supply: VT-4A2H is a preferred choice for PCBs used in rectifiers and power supply units. Its high thermal conductivity allows efficient heat transfer, ensuring the stability and longevity of these components.

4. Automotive Electronics: The automotive industry demands robust and reliable PCB materials. VT-4A2H is used in automotive electronics, where it provides excellent thermal performance and insulation properties. It ensures that the PCBs can withstand the demanding conditions and temperature variations commonly encountered in automotive applications.

5. Hybrid Multilayer Constructions: VT-4A2H is suitable for hybrid multilayer PCB constructions, where multiple layers of different materials are combined to achieve specific electrical and thermal properties. Its compatibility with other materials makes it a valuable choice for such complex designs.

6. Other Designs with Thermal Management Requirements: VT-4A2H is also employed in various other designs that require effective thermal management. This includes applications where heat dissipation and temperature control are critical to ensure optimal performance and reliability.

All in all, the VT-4A2H PCB substrate materials find applications in power conversion, PDP, LED, and TV monitor drives, rectifiers, power supplies, automotive electronics, hybrid multilayer constructions, and other designs with thermal management requirements. Its excellent thermal and insulation properties make it a reliable choice for these diverse applications.

How to Test Quality About Ventec VT-4A2H PCB Board?

To ensure the quality of Ventec VT-4A2H PCB boards, several testing methods and quality control measures can be employed. Here are some common approaches to testing the quality of VT-4A2H PCB boards:

1. Visual Inspection:

Perform a visual inspection to check for any visible defects, such as scratches, cracks, delamination, or uneven surfaces. This can be done manually or with the aid of automated optical inspection (AOI) systems.

2. Dimensional Inspection:

Verify that the dimensions and tolerances of the PCB boards meet the specified requirements. This includes checking the board thickness, hole diameter, trace width, and overall form factor.

3. Electrical Testing:

Conduct electrical tests to verify the integrity and functionality of the PCB boards. This typically involves checking for shorts, opens, and continuity of circuit connections using techniques such as flying probe testing or in-circuit testing (ICT).

4. Signal Integrity Testing:

Evaluate the signal integrity performance of the PCB boards by conducting tests to measure impedance, crosstalk, and transmission line characteristics. High-frequency tests and simulations can be performed to ensure the boards meet the desired performance requirements.

5. Thermal Testing:

Assess the thermal performance of the PCB boards by subjecting them to thermal cycling or thermal shock tests. This helps evaluate their ability to withstand temperature variations and ensures proper heat dissipation characteristics.

6. Mechanical Testing:

Perform mechanical tests to assess the structural integrity and reliability of the PCB boards. This includes tests for flexural strength, impact resistance, and vibration resistance to ensure they can withstand environmental stresses.

7. Environmental Testing:

Subject the PCB boards to environmental tests to evaluate their performance under various conditions. This may include temperature and humidity testing, thermal aging, or exposure to chemicals to assess their resistance to environmental factors.

8. Reliability Testing:

Conduct accelerated life testing (ALT) or reliability tests to simulate and evaluate the long-term performance and durability of the PCB boards. This helps ensure their reliability over extended periods of use.

9. Compliance Testing:

Verify that the PCB boards comply with relevant industry standards and regulations, such as RoHS (Restriction of Hazardous Substances) compliance and flammability ratings, to meet safety and environmental requirements.
